Bathroom Tile Repair in Denver County, CO
Bathroom tile repair services address issues such as cracked, chipped, or loose tiles that can affect both the appearance and functionality of a bathroom. These projects typically include replacing damaged tiles, regrouting, fixing grout lines, and restoring the overall surface to prevent water damage and improve visual appeal. Homeowners often seek this service when they notice cracked tiles, mold or mildew buildup in grout lines, or when tiles become loose over time, aiming to maintain a safe and attractive bathroom environment.
Before requesting bathroom tile repair, property owners usually want to understand the scope of the work involved, including whether existing tiles can be matched or if replacements are necessary. It’s helpful to consider the type of tile used, the extent of damage, and any underlying issues such as water leaks or substrate problems that may need addressing. Clear communication about these details can ensure the repair process is efficient and results in a durable, long-lasting finish.

Bathroom Tile Repair Questions
What types of bathroom tile repairs are commonly requested? Repairs often include fixing cracked or chipped tiles, replacing broken grout, and addressing water damage around tile surfaces.
Can damaged grout be repaired separately from tiles? Yes, grout can be regrouted or sealed without replacing the entire tile, restoring appearance and preventing further damage.
Is it possible to match existing tile during repair? Matching existing tiles depends on the availability of the same style and color; custom color mixing may be used if necessary.
What signs indicate that bathroom tiles need repair? Visible cracks, loose tiles, water stains, and mold growth are common indicators that repairs are needed.
